BBC iPlayer coming to iPhone and iPad

An iPlayer application for iOS devices will be soon available, six months after the applications were first approved by the BBC Trust.

The application will be available by the end of February according to a paidContent:UK report. The catch-up TV application is nearing completion at a time when the BBC is making deep cuts to the corporation’s online services.

It’s currently possible to use the iPlayer service via a web interface on iOS devices but the native application is expected to offer a number of improvements. Meanwhile the BBC has yet to announce any plans to bring the iPlayer service to Android smartphones.

The BBC had previously announced that the iPlayer would see a worldwide release on a subscription basis for those outside of the UK. Presumably the new iOS application will be able to access the international version of the iPlayer too.
